代码合并工具——Beyond Compare

  • Post author:
  • Post category:其他


由于公司现在人比较多,存在多个小组同时开发一个项目的情况。为避免不同小组之间代码的冲突,我们的SVN采用了打分支的情况。

这造成我们自己小组的内容上线后要合并到不同的分支和主干上去。

于是就找了这个合并代码的神器——

Beyond Compare.

一般我们采用的是文件夹比较的方式进行比较合并代码。

191623255427627.png

文件合并方法。

我们采用基于规则的比较方法

191635359483883.png

由于项目中会有bin,obj这样的文件,这些文件其实是不用比较的。

我们可以设置下过滤规则。过滤规则如下图:

191633103395435.png

为了更有效的比较,建议选上“差别”,“次要”两个选项。

选上这两个选项后就只剩下不同的地方了。

191638469322769.png

因是程序员嘛。总喜欢用快捷键。

自己总结了下常用的快捷键。

Ctrl+W 关闭标签页

Ctrl+Q 退出程序

Ctrl+P 上个差异部分

Ctrl+N 下个差异部分

Ctrl+L 复制到左边

Ctrl+R 复制到右边

Ctrl+M 比较下个文件

F5 重载文件

转载于:https://www.cnblogs.com/woaic/p/Beyond_Compare.html